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 30002 zip code. The total population is 6025, of which, 2977 are male and 3048 are female. With a total area of 4.379 square miles, the population density is 1382.4 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 41.2 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 30002 zip code is $117059. This is 4.82% greater than the national average. This income places 12.4%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$43674. Education

In the 30002 zip code, 97.1%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 65%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 30002 zip, there are an estimated 3417 people in the labor force, of which, 3335 are employed, and 82 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 29.7 minutes. Of the total people that work, 493 worked from home and 3221 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 41.3. Housing

The median home value for the 30002 zip code is 432400. There is an estimated  2810 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$933 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1136.
